About us
Pendleside
Hospice has been at the heart of the Burnley and Pendle community since 1988.
As one of the regions principal providers of palliative and end of life care,
were deeply proud of the role we play, and grateful for the strong bond we
share with the local community. People care about Pendleside, and we care about
people.
Our
care is completely free to patients and their families, but its only possible
thanks to the incredible generosity of our supporters. Each year, it costs over
£6 million to run Pendleside, with £4.9 million raised through charitable
donations.

Job description
Job responsibilities
MAIN
RESPONSIBILITIES:
To produce tasty wholesome meals from fresh
ingredients, which reflect excellent culinary standards, whilst promoting great
customer service with the aim to exceed expectations.
To ensure your shift is managed effectively
within the catering department and that the highest standards of food safety
and hygiene are maintained.
CORE TASKS
Ensure every
patients individual nutritional needs are consistently met.
Supervise the
preparation and production of meals, including our busy Meals on Wheels
service, as well as supporting with food service and cleaning duties.
Promote
attractive meal presentation and work to minimise waste wherever possible.
Always maintain a
high standard of hygiene and cleanliness within the catering department.
Ensure the
electronic food safety system is updated accurately and that cleaning tasks are
completed to the required standard on allocated shifts.
Manage stock
levels effectively, ensuring proper rotation and that all items meet the
Hospices food safety requirements.
Provide catering
for special functions as required including buffets, themed menus, and
off-site events supporting Hospice activities.
Adhere to all
Hospice policies and procedures, particularly those related to food safety and
hygiene.
Maintain patient
confidentiality, dignity, and respect in all interactions.
Contribute to
ongoing menu and service development.
Communicate
effectively with patients, visitors, and Hospice colleagues to support a
positive and caring environment.
Complete all
mandatory training and support the development of junior team members, including
1-to-1s and on-the-job training.
Support the
maintenance and use of the E-Rota system for scheduling.
Report any faulty
equipment promptly and ensure repairs and maintenance are followed up as
necessary.
This document is intended to convey an outline of the post and the
post-holders responsibilities.

Person Specification
Experience
Desirable
- Experience of professional kitchen in either a commercial or healthcare setting
- Previous care catering or hospitality experience
Education, Qualifications & Training
Desirable
- City & Guilds 706/1/2 or NVQ level 3 or equivalent.
- Level 3 or above food safety qualification or be willing to gain.
- Knowledge of special dietary requirements and allergy management
Disposition/ attitude
Desirable
- Must take great pride in what you do and always be prepared to go the extra mile
- Calm under pressure
- Ability to lead by example
Health/physical
Desirable
- This position can be physically & mentally demanding - you will need to be physically fit together with good health & an excellent attendance record
